Office Sought Representative in the Idaho House of Representatives
If elected, I will continue focusing on solving real problems that matter to our communities. I want to continue looking for ways to relieve the burden of property taxes while still making sure we can provide the services our communities rely on.

Our schools need solutions for the facility needs and pay gaps they continue to face. Our first responders need funding so they can remain competitive with surrounding states and continue protecting our communities.

I believe our state budget process needs reform and our priorities as a state need to be examined more carefully. I will continue to focus on the needs of District 30, especially agriculture, water, public safety, education, affordability, and creating and keeping good-paying jobs.
I have spent most of my life as a business owner also working with staff, budgets, and responsibilities to clients. Those experiences taught me how to lead, solve problems, and get things done. My experience within the Republican Party and in local leadership positions has also helped me understand how government works and how to navigate the complexities of politics in order to move ideas forward. I have a master’s degree in family financial planning and am both a Certified Financial Planner and an Accredited Financial Counselor. That background gives me a strong understanding of the economic pressures facing families today. I am prepared to do the hard work necessary to find practical solutions to the real problems people face.
One of the biggest challenges facing Idaho families is affordability. My education and professional background have given me a unique understanding of the financial pressures people are under, from housing and property taxes to insurance, childcare, and the rising cost of living. I also believe not every problem requires a new law. Sometimes the best solutions come from improving the systems we already have, removing barriers, and empowering local communities, businesses, schools, and agencies to solve problems more effectively. I believe I can help address issues like education funding, property tax burdens, workforce challenges, public safety funding, and economic growth. Those are the kinds of issues that directly affect everyday life.
I want voters to know that I work for my district. I do not approach this job from an ideological perspective. I have been a conservative Republican my whole life, but I am not extreme or radical in my views.

I follow what I call the three Cs when deciding how to vote: Is it constitutional? What would my constituents want? And does it follow my conscience?

I will always do what I believe is best for District 30 first, and then for the state as a whole. I believe my job is to represent the people who elected me and to focus on solving the real problems that matter to our communities, rather than pushing a national agenda or ideological priorities that come from special interest groups that do not fit Idaho values.
